FPGA开发流程,关于图像处理
1、关于怎么使用fifo和bram。 (1) 我需要一个人给我确切的说法,为什么需要人告诉?怎么从文档里总结?时序图。 (2) 别人都提供了哪些信息。 ① 1、有几根信号线,各个信号线都有什么作用。 ② 各个信号线的对应时序。需要测试验证。 2、对于时序的测试验证方式: (1)数据验证 对应使能信号下的数据输出。顺序和逆序输出看对应数据。 (2) 该怎么做验证?正序设计和逆序验证。 根据时序图,正序设计时序图,什么使能条件下,输出数据。 根据输出结果,逆序验证使能信号,或者使能信号下的数据是否
Map集合计算字符串中字符出现的次数
练习: 计算一个字符串中每个字符出现次数 分析: 1.使用Scanner获取用户输入的字符串 2.创建Map集合,key是字符串中的字符,value是字符的个数 3.遍历字符串,获取每一个字符 4.使用获取到的字符,去Map集合判断key是否存在 key存在: 通过字符(key),获取value(字符个数) value++ put(key,value)把新的value存储到Map集合中 key不存在: put(key,1) 5.遍历Map集合,输出结果 代码实现 package demo03;
舵手(K8s)修仙之旅第一篇 -- offline部署K8s
一、k8s简介1.1、步入容器部署时代传统部署时代,程序直接部署在物理服务器之上,传统的方式带来了几个问题1、物理资源的浪费,CPU与内存资源等计算资源;2、对于不可靠的应用程序,因为程序的问题占用全部系统资源,导致服务器之上的其他程序无法工作;3、扩容缩容操作需要新加物理设备,还需要割接,造成大量的金钱和人力的浪费4、集成,部署操作相对于云时代过于复杂容器部署时代:因为容器所具有的诸多优势,所以
sql的case 用法
select id , case id when 1001 then '第一类' when 1002 then '第二类' else '第三类' end ' 类别 ' from dept;
浅析java设计模式(一)----异构容器,可以存储任何对象类型为其他类提供该对象
最近在着手重构一个java UI桌面项目,发现这个项目在一开始的时候由于需求不明确,以及开发人员对swing框架不熟悉等问题造成了页面代码混乱的情况:为了能够在各个类里都可以拿到其他类的引用去进行相应的页面响应操作,在每一个类的构造方法中都传入了主类的引用,在主类中提供了所有类的get()方法,这样的做法显得十分的臃肿,就像这样: 打开主页面后会显示窗体B,窗体B的按钮支持我们打开窗体A,窗体A按钮支持修改B中属性.我们只能通过在主页面的类中使用get(),set()方法来持有A和B的引用,在
P2023 [AHOI2009]维护序列 (线段树区间修改查询)
题目链接:https://www.luogu.org/problemnew/show/P2023 一道裸的线段树区间修改题,懒惰数组注意要先乘后加 #include<bits/stdc++.h>
using namespace std;
typedef long long LL;
const int maxx = 400010;
LL tree[maxx],lazy1[maxx],lazy2[maxx],a[maxx],mod;
int n;
void build(int l,int r,in
2019年杭电多校训练1012
题意:给出n,c,k。 接着给出n个数字(在1~c之间),问最长的区间长度。该区间满足任意一个出现的数字至少出现k次。 思路: 我们可以把可能满足条件的区间进行判断,然后按区间内不符合条件的数的下标进行再次分区间,再次进行判断。 一直到所有的可能满足条件的区间都被判断完。 坑点: 在分区间时,对于边界的处理比较繁琐,(l,r)与不满足条件的数的下标的关系要特别注意。 #include<bits/stdc++.h>
using namespace std;
#define met(a,b)
2019年7月25日 类的继承 1
面向对像: 继承,多态,封装 class ParentClass1:
pass
class ParentClass2:
pass
class SubClass(ParentClass1):#单继承
pass
class SubClass2(ParentClass1,ParentClass2):#多继承
pass 子类定义的属性如果喝父类属性重名了,则优先调用子类的,没有覆盖这一说 什么时候用继承: 1.当类中有显著不同,并且较小类事较大
hdu多校第一场 1013(hdu6590)Code 凸包交
题意: 给定一组(x1,x2,y),其中y为1或0,问是否有一组(w1,w2,b),使得上述的每一个(x1,x2,y)都满足x1*w1+x2*w2+b在y=1时大于0,在y=-1时小于0. 题解: 赛时想的是半平面交,wa到哭 后来看题解,居然那么简单? 我们把x1,x2看成两个坐标轴,那么其实(w1,w2,b)对应着一条直线,x1*w1+x2+w2+b=0,那么令这个值大于0的必定在这条直线一边,令这个值小于0的必定在这个直线另一边。这道题也就是在问,有没有一条线能分隔开这两种点。 那么把这
SAP HANA ODBC驱动配置
1. 官网下载SAP_HANA_CLIENT_32或者SAP_HANA_CLIENT_64,先解压,双击hdbsetup.exe进行安装(先安装32位进行测试,不可用的话安装64位) 2.打开电脑的搜索,输入odbc,选择32位odbc数据源 这里需要注意一下,有的电脑默认是只显示一个odbc数据源,需要自行查看这个odbc数据源是32位的还是64位的。 32位与64位odbc数据源 目录 C:\Windows\System32\odbcad32.exe C:\Windows\SysWOW64
Docker-教你如何通过 Docker 快速搭建各种测试环境
今天给大家分享的主题是,如何通过 Docker 快速搭建各种测试环境,本文列举的,也是作者在工作中经常用到的,其中包括 MySQL、Redis、Elasticsearch、MongoDB 安装步骤,通过几行命令秒秒钟就能轻松搞定。 友情提示:搭建之前,你需要先安装 Docker 哟,本文基于您已经安装好 Docker 的基础上! 废话少说,正文开始! 一、镜像加速 Docker 默认是从官方镜像地址 Docker Hub 下下载镜像,由于服务器在国外的缘故,导致经常下载速度非常慢。为了提升镜像
Python第十八课(面向对象基础)
Python第17课(面向对象基础) >>>思维导图>>>中二青年 什么是继承? 继承是一种关系,描述两个对象之间,什么是什么的关系
例如麦兜,佩奇,猪刚鬣 都是猪啊,
在程序中,继承描述的是类和类之间的关系
例如a继承了b, a就能直接使用b已经存在的方法和属性
a称之为子类,b称之为父类,也称之为基类 为什么要使用继承 继承的一方可以直接使用被继承一方已经有的东西
其目的是为了重用已经有的代码,提高重用性 如何使用继承 语法 class 类名称(父类的名称):
类的
今日推荐
周排行